An ABY Designed for Modern Stereo Rigs

ABY boxes are among the simplest and most essential tools for managing a setup: switching from one amp to another, powering two effects chains, or combining multiple sources without constantly replugging. The real challenge begins when working in stereo (ping-pong delays, wide reverbs, stereo multi-effects, modulation pedals with L/R outputs): many solutions are either bulky, noisy, or impractical.

The KMA Machines Stereo AB/Y fits precisely into this logic: a robust and simple stereo box with a passive audio path to preserve signal integrity, and active relay switching for enhanced comfort on stage and in the studio. The result: a stereo ABY switcher made for today's pedalboards, where reliability, silence, and immediate routing feedback are sought.

Who Is It For and In What Contexts Should It Be Used?

This pedal is aimed at guitarists and bassists who want to control a stereo rig without getting lost in complex routers. It is also well suited for keyboards, synths, or machines whenever you need to alternate between two stereo destinations (two amps, two PA systems, two effects chains) or choose between two stereo sources to a common output.

Live, the Stereo AB/Y is perfect for switching from a "dry" path to a "wet" path, sending your stereo signal to the front of house or two amps, or toggling between two pedalboards. In the studio, it becomes a workflow tool: quickly comparing two treatments, routing to two pairs of monitors or two reamping chains, or simplifying sessions where multiple instruments share the same stereo effects chain.

Routing, Controls, and Design: Simple, Clear, Effective

The principle is straightforward: you select A, B, or A plus B, and the pedal handles the rest. The omnidirectional design allows use both in 1-to-2 mode (one stereo input to two stereo outputs) and 2-to-1 mode (two stereo inputs to one stereo output). This is especially practical if your setup evolves: no need to change tools, the Stereo AB/Y adapts.

Switching is handled by a soft relay switching system designed to reduce noise during routing changes, with true bypass to maintain a clean signal when the pedal is disengaged. The distinctly colored LEDs provide real ergonomic benefits: on a dark stage or a crowded pedalboard, you instantly see whether you are on A, B, or a combination.

Finally, with its top-mounted jacks, the Stereo AB/Y optimizes space and facilitates clean cabling, especially in stereo setups where cable count quickly increases. This kind of detail makes all the difference when you want a reliable pedalboard that's quick to set up and easy to troubleshoot.

Sound Quality

Here, we're not talking about an effect that "colors" the sound, but a tool that must not be heard. Thanks to its passive audio path, the KMA Machines Stereo AB/Y aims for maximum transparency: no compression, no implicit equalization, no sense of a "modified" signal. You retain your amp's character, your attack's dynamics, and especially the width of your stereo effects (reverbs, delays, chorus), without any impression of image narrowing.

Its sonic value is therefore indirect but essential: by avoiding switching noise and preserving signal integrity, it allows you to get the best out of a stereo rig, whether you play very spatial ambient and post-rock atmospheres, ultra-clean modern pop sounds, or more classic rock setups where you simply want to control two destinations without stress.

Technical specifications

EffectsSignal Splitter, SwitchTypesector
TechnologyAnalogUseelectric guitar
FormatPedalColorBlack
Omnidirectional routingoperates in 1-to-2 or 2-to-1 modeRequired power supply9 V DC, center negative, 2.1 mm connector
Dimensions112 x 65 x 56 mmConsumptionmax 40 mA
Weight260 g
